Understanding Contract surety Bonds



When you're starting a construction task, comprehending agreement surety bonds is essential to shielding your interests. These bonds function as a warranty that a professional will accomplish their obligations under the agreement.

Basically, a surety bond includes 3 parties: you (the obligee), the service provider (the principal), and the surety (the firm backing the bond). If the professional falls short to supply on their dedications, the surety steps in to cover any type of financial losses you incur.

It's essential to understand that surety bonds aren't insurance for specialists; rather, they guarantee accountability. By familiarizing yourself with the kinds of bonds-- efficiency, payment, and bid bonds-- you can better navigate the building and construction landscape and guard your financial investment.

Perks of Contract surety Bonds in the Building Industry



Contract surety bonds supply considerable advantages for both task proprietors and contractors in the construction industry.

For job proprietors, these bonds make certain that contractors fulfill their obligations, offering comfort and economic safety and security. If a service provider defaults, the surety company steps in to complete the project or makes up the owner, minimizing prospective losses.

For specialists, having a surety bond improves reputation and demonstrates dependability to possible clients. It can open doors to bigger jobs and improve your one-upmanship.

In addition, protecting a bond usually needs a detailed assessment of your economic stability and service methods, urging better administration and operational efficiency.



Ultimately, agreement surety bonds foster trust fund and partnership, promoting effective construction endeavors.
